Police arrest suspended Adamawa INEC REC

Suspended- Adamawa REC, Hudu Yunusa-Ari

The  Nigerian Police has confirmed the arrest of the suspended- Adamawa State Resident Electoral Commissioner or REC, Hudu Yunusa-Ari.

Ari had announced Aisha Binani, the candidate of the All Progressive Congress as the winner of the Adamawa governorship polls while the collation of results was still ongoing. 

In a statement signed by CSP Olumuyiwa Adejobi, the Force Public Relations Officer, the police said Hudu is currently in police custody and was arrested following alleged impropriety during the supplementary gubernatorial polls in Adamawa state. 

The Independent National Electoral Commission or INEC called for his arrest and investigation after he announced the candidate of the All Progressives Congress winner of the gubernatorial elections.

“Barrister Ari, who was arrested by the Police Election Planning, Monitoring, and Evaluation Team in Abuja on Tuesday 2nd May, 2023, is currently in Police custody and is being grilled to ascertain the motives and motivations behind his alleged improper actions during the supplementary elections in Adamawa State. In addition, other officials and individuals culpable in the saga are being interrogated by the team,” the statement reads. 

The statement adds that  “the Inspector-General of Police has given clear assurance that every individual involved/indicted in the matter will be apprehended and investigated in line with the provisions of the law for possible prosecution” and that “all guilty parties are brought to justice.”
